Sion Power’s Li-S batteries have the potential to be an enabling technology for both Plug In Hyrid and Pure Electric Vehicles. With over 350 Wh/Kg today, this exceeds most manufacturers’ expectations for specific energy for a vehicle battery. (The 54 kWh packs is based on using SION’s 350 WH/Kg technology while the 70 kWh pack is using the next generation of cells that are at 450 WH/Kg.)
Not only does Li-S improve the driving range of the vehicle, it improves the overall payload capability. With a compromise between the battery volume and battery weight, a SION Power Li-S vehicle battery pack can achieve one of the primary goals set forth by auto makers – a 300 mile driving range.
